Progressive CD4+ central–memory T cell decline results in CD4+ effector–memory insufficiency and overt disease in chronic SIV infection

TL;DR: It is demonstrated that in the chronic phase of progressive SIV infection, effector site CD4+ TEM cell populations manifest a slow, continuous decline, and that the degree of this depletion remains a highly significant correlate of late-onset AIDS.

IL-15 induces CD4+ effector memory T cell production and tissue emigration in nonhuman primates

TL;DR: It is demonstrated that IL-15 dramatically increases in vivo proliferation of rhesus macaque CD4+ and CD8+ T EM cells with little effect on the naive or central memory T (T CM) cell subsets, a response pattern that is quite distinct from that of either IL-2 or IL-7.
